  1/// Cfg is zmx's configuration container.
  2///
  3/// The purpose of this container is to hold anything that can be modified by the user.
  4pub const Cfg = @This();
  5
  6const std = @import("std");
  7const lib_posix = @import("posix.zig");
  8const cross = @import("cross.zig");
  9
 10socket_dir: []const u8,
 11log_dir: []const u8,
 12max_scrollback_lines: usize = 2_000, // same default as tmux
 13dir_mode: u32 = 0o750,
 14log_mode: u32 = 0o640,
 15
 16pub fn init(alloc: std.mem.Allocator, io: std.Io) !Cfg {
 17    const socket_dir = try socketDir(alloc);
 18    errdefer alloc.free(socket_dir);
 19    const log_dir = try logDir(alloc);
 20    errdefer alloc.free(log_dir);
 21
 22    const dir_mode = if (lib_posix.getenv("ZMX_DIR_MODE")) |m|
 23        std.fmt.parseInt(u32, m, 8) catch 0o750
 24    else
 25        0o750;
 26
 27    const log_mode = if (lib_posix.getenv("ZMX_LOG_MODE")) |m|
 28        std.fmt.parseInt(u32, m, 8) catch 0o640
 29    else
 30        0o640;
 31
 32    var cfg = Cfg{
 33        .socket_dir = socket_dir,
 34        .log_dir = log_dir,
 35        .dir_mode = dir_mode,
 36        .log_mode = log_mode,
 37    };
 38
 39    try cfg.mkdir(io);
 40
 41    return cfg;
 42}
 43
 44fn socketDir(alloc: std.mem.Allocator) ![]const u8 {
 45    const tmpdir = std.mem.trimEnd(u8, lib_posix.getenv("TMPDIR") orelse "/tmp", "/");
 46    const uid = lib_posix.getuid();
 47
 48    const socket_dir: []const u8 = if (lib_posix.getenv("ZMX_DIR")) |zmxdir|
 49        try alloc.dupe(u8, zmxdir)
 50    else if (lib_posix.getenv("XDG_RUNTIME_DIR")) |xdg_runtime|
 51        try std.fmt.allocPrint(alloc, "{s}/zmx", .{xdg_runtime})
 52    else
 53        try std.fmt.allocPrint(alloc, "{s}/zmx-{d}", .{ tmpdir, uid });
 54
 55    return socket_dir;
 56}
 57
 58fn logDir(alloc: std.mem.Allocator) ![]const u8 {
 59    const log_dir = if (lib_posix.getenv("ZMX_DIR")) |zmxdir|
 60        try std.fmt.allocPrint(alloc, "{s}/logs", .{zmxdir})
 61    else if (lib_posix.getenv("XDG_STATE_HOME")) |xdg_state_home|
 62        try std.fmt.allocPrint(alloc, "{s}/zmx/logs", .{xdg_state_home})
 63    else if (lib_posix.getenv("HOME")) |home_dir|
 64        try std.fmt.allocPrint(alloc, "{s}/.local/state/zmx/logs", .{home_dir})
 65    else fallback: {
 66        // This is the last resort: falling back to /tmp/$UID if HOME is unset.
 67        const tmpdir = std.mem.trimEnd(u8, lib_posix.getenv("TMPDIR") orelse "/tmp", "/");
 68        const uid = lib_posix.getuid();
 69        break :fallback try std.fmt.allocPrint(alloc, "{s}/zmx-{d}", .{ tmpdir, uid });
 70    };
 71
 72    return log_dir;
 73}
 74
 75pub fn deinit(self: *Cfg, alloc: std.mem.Allocator) void {
 76    if (self.socket_dir.len > 0) alloc.free(self.socket_dir);
 77    if (self.log_dir.len > 0) alloc.free(self.log_dir);
 78}
 79
 80pub fn mkdir(self: *Cfg, io: std.Io) !void {
 81    const sock_perms = std.Io.Dir.Permissions.fromMode(@intCast(self.dir_mode));
 82    try mkdirAll(io, self.socket_dir, sock_perms);
 83    const log_perms = std.Io.Dir.Permissions.fromMode(@intCast(self.dir_mode));
 84    try mkdirAll(io, self.log_dir, log_perms);
 85}
 86
 87fn mkdirAll(io: std.Io, sub_dir_path: []const u8, permissions: std.Io.Dir.Permissions) !void {
 88    var it = std.fs.path.componentIterator(sub_dir_path);
 89    var component = it.last() orelse return error.BadPathName;
 90    while (true) {
 91        std.Io.Dir.createDirAbsolute(io, component.path, permissions) catch |err| switch (err) {
 92            error.PathAlreadyExists => {},
 93            error.FileNotFound => |e| {
 94                component = it.previous() orelse return e;
 95                continue;
 96            },
 97            else => |e| return e,
 98        };
 99        component = it.next() orelse return;
100    }
101}
